以太坊(Ethereum,通常简称为ETH)作为一种领先的加密货币,近年来受到了广泛的关注。很多投资者开始思考是否值得...
以太坊(Ethereum)作为一种流行的区块链技术,已经成为数字货币和智能合约的代名词。与其他区块链类似,它使用钱包地址和公钥来进行交易和验证身份。本文将深入探讨以太坊钱包地址与公钥之间的关系,并介绍如何安全地管理和使用这两种重要的元素。本文还将提供一些与以太坊安全性及其特性相关的常见问题解答,帮助读者更好地理解这一领域。
以太坊钱包地址是一个用于识别用户账户的字符串。这些地址通过哈希算法从用户的公钥生成。以太坊地址通常由42个字符组成,以"0x"开头,后面跟随40个十六进制字符。例如,一个典型的以太坊钱包地址可能看起来像这样:“0x32Be3435E23f3yF26cB2f8f908C5cB0cD3d8D1E6”。这些地址是公开的信息,允许其他用户向其发送以太币(ETH)和其他基于以太坊的代币。
除了用于接收资金,钱包地址在进行交易时还会被用作发送方地址。因此,一个安全且正确的地址对个人财务安全至关重要。地址的生成过程与公钥密切相关。公钥在生成过程中是如何形成钱包地址的呢?
公钥是通过加密算法生成的,主要用于接收信息和验证身份。在以太坊中,公钥是从私钥生成的,私钥则是由拥有者所持有的秘密数字。公钥是公开的,可以分享给任何人,以便他们向你发送以太币。
正是由于公钥是由私钥生成的,用户在进行以太坊交易时永远不应将私钥泄露给他人。公钥的安全性与私钥的保护直接相关,私钥的保护不足很可能导致资金的丢失。在以太坊中,只有拥有对应的私钥,才可以控制和使用相应的以太坊钱包地址。
在以太坊的实际操作中,生成一个钱包地址会经历多个步骤。首先,用户需要生成一个私钥,私钥是生成公钥的基础。私钥通常是一个随机的256位长的二进制数。
接下来,通过椭圆曲线加密(ECC)算法,可以从私钥生成对应的公钥。公钥是通过将私钥与椭圆曲线密钥配对算法转换得到的。
最后,通过对公钥进行SHA-256哈希运算,再通过Keccak-256哈希运算,得到一个160位长的哈希值,并将其转换为以太坊钱包地址。最终的地址以“0x”开头,后续字符形成了实际地址。这个复杂的过程保证了以太坊的安全性和匿名性。
安全地管理以太坊钱包地址和公钥至关重要。私钥的保护是关键,因为它控制着你的资金。为了保护私钥,用户可以采用以下措施:
用户还应该定期更新自己的安全措施,保持对以太坊安全相关知识的关注,从而最大程度地减少潜在的风险。
创建以太坊钱包时安全措施至关重要。用户可以从多个平台创建以太坊钱包,包括硬件钱包、软件钱包和在线钱包。创建钱包时,应遵循以下步骤:
通过这些步骤,用户将能够安全地创建一个以太坊钱包,维护其数字资产的安全。
公钥是公开的,而私钥则是秘密的。若私钥泄露,任何获得私钥的人将能够控制对应的钱包地址,从而进行未经授权的交易。这意味着用户的以太坊资产会面临被盗的风险。在这种情况下,用户将很可能无法追回丢失的资金。
相对而言,公钥的泄露不会直接导致资产损失,但可能会暴露用户身份及其交易历史。因此,确保私钥的安全性是每位用户的责任。在实际管理当中,必须对私钥加以谨慎处理,避免无意中透露给他人。
以太坊网络是一个公共区块链,所有交易记录都是透明和不可更改的。用户可以使用区块浏览器(如Etherscan)来查找任一以太坊地址的交易历史。具体步骤如下:
通过这些信息,用户可以随时跟踪自己的资产情况及交易历史。这种透明性是区块链技术的重要优势之一。
以太坊钱包地址一旦创建后,无法更改。每个地址都是公钥哈希的唯一表示,所有交易记录永久的与此地址关联。如果希望拥有新的钱包地址,用户需要创建全新的钱包账户。
管理钱包的最佳实践是定期生成新的地址用于不同的交易。在进行大额交易时,尤其推荐使用新的地址。这样不仅能够提升安全性,还有助于保护用户的隐私,避免将所有交易集中在单一地址,容易被追踪。
转移以太坊的步骤相对简单,用户只需遵循以下步骤:
完成交易后,用户可以通过区块浏览器查询交易状态,确保资金成功转入接收方地址。注意,在以太坊网络上进行转账时,会产生一定的交易费用,因此需确保钱包内有足够的ETH以支付网络费用。
综上所述,钱包地址和公钥在以太坊网络中扮演着至关重要的角色。用户在管理和使用这些元素时,必须保持警惕,确保资金安全。通过采用适当的安全措施,用户可以更安全地参与到以太坊的生态中,并享受区块链技术带来的便利与优势。